Homogeneous polyoxypropylene (PO)-polyoxyethylene (EO)-type novel nonionic surfactants and homogeneous EO-type novel nonionic surfactants with multi-branched double chains were synthesized, and their adsorption and aggregation properties were investigated. Furthermore, the microstructures of the foams formed by the amino acid-type novel surfactant and homogeneous EO-type surfactant with multi-branched double chains were investigated by using small-angle neutron scattering. The information such as the thickness of the foam film, the presence of micelles in the foam film, and the average radius of the bubbles was clarified.
